Every mention of ipad in this thread has become a link to the Currys website. Those get added by SkimWords, on the accyweb server side, and are relatively innocuous adverts (although you need to hover the mouse cursor over the link to see it's been added by the adware rather than a genuine link supplied by the person making the post).

If you're getting something more obtrusive than that, it's most likely an infection on your PC. I have the ad-blocker plugin on my main browser (Firefox) so I don't see banners, but I've just tried looking at this thread via Internet Explorer and there's just one banner ad at the top and another after your first post. This is no different to any other ad-supported forum that I use, so if AW is behaving strangely, it's a localised problem on your PC.

I'm going to hazard a guess and suggest that you have a search-replacement (proxy) infection and it's going nuts on AW because of all the links that get inserted by SkimWords.
